  • Publication number: 20260150858
    Abstract: The present disclosure provides a fryer containing a microbially derived oil; comprising a content of monounsaturated fat of at least 90% wt., a polyunsaturated fat of up to 3%, or both, where the fryer consumes less power to cook a food type, as compared to a fryer comprising a plant derived oil used to cook an identical food type, the oil having less aldehydes, alkenals, or alkadenials after cooking as compared to a plant derived oil, in which the oil or fried food comprises a reduced content of total polar materials as compared to a same food cooked in a plant derived oil at a same temperature for a same time, optionally, in which the oil prevents or reduces adhesion of a first particle of the food to a second particle of the food when cooked in the microbially derived oil.

  • Publication number: 20240060101
    Abstract: SYSTEMS AND METHODS OF MAKING OIL FROM MICROORGANISMS Described herein are systems and methods of manufacturing an oil comprising a triacylglyceride. The systems and methods may comprise: (a) providing an oleaginous microorganism; (b) culturing the oleaginous microorganism in a medium comprising a carbon source, wherein the carbon source comprises ethanol at greater than 50% by weight; and (c) harvesting the oil from the oleaginous microorganism when the oil is at least 25% by weight of the oleaginous microorganism.
